Garagar

Garagar, the first expansion of Alarean, was founded 213 years after the City of Alarean . It was created as a storage location and extension of the farms to increase the capacity of their grain harvest. To this day you may still notice it as the town contains a number of warehouses, a few of the original ware houses are still used to this day. Some are used as Ale or beer warehouses or transformed into open spaced taverns or inns. Garagar grew as Alarean bloomed and became the primal location for Ale brewing. It houses some of the most famous ones, like Deabru, in Pikor.   The town lies near Alarean proper and is the closest to the city. This has caused a closer relation to the town and city than other settlements have with the city of Alarean. Nobles, when bored of the city, often travel to Garagar to spend their coin. Apart from city folk passing through, it is common for travelers and merchants to pass through Garagar when they cannot afford or do not like the city life. Thanks to the abundance of inns, Garagar is able to accomodate the great fluctuations in volumes of residents.   The town center is unusually large compared to other towns since more room is required to house the warehouses.

Government

Lord Bestera Oakheart has been appointed mayor of Garagar by the city council of Alarean, he is supported by a small town council that consists of the more influential people of Garagar. These are often the noble families residing in Garagar.   He resides in the town hall of Garagar that can be found in the town 's center.

Defences

The defenses of Garagar aren't great. the town has guards patroling around keeping the peace. However there are no walls or gates surrounding the town.

Infrastructure

As previously mentioned, you will find an abundance of Inns and Storage facilities. With plenty of merchants passing through every week, the town square and its marketplace changes in variety. One day you may find a bunch of merchants selling magical scrolls they obtained from other sources, another day you may find a fancy robe merchant selling his finest cloth from the neighbouring province. One thing is certain however, there will always be a small brewer trying to sell his newest Ale.
